At a Glance
- Tasks: Design and develop scalable backend systems that empower financial freedom.
- Company: Join a visionary company aiming to revolutionize the global financial system.
- Benefits: Enjoy competitive salary, stock options, and paid annual leave.
- Why this job: Make a meaningful impact in a fast-growing company with innovative products.
- Qualifications: 5+ years of backend development experience, fluent in Java, and strong communication skills.
- Other info: Work from the London office at least once a week.
The predicted salary is between 43200 - 72000 £ per year.
Who we are
Our vision is simple: a global financial system, without hidden fees or unfair FX rates. With control in the hands of the users instead of the hands of banks. With fund management capabilities to grow your savings for decades and build generational wealth.
What we’re looking for
Do you want to build robust systems that empower financial freedom? As a Backend Engineer, you’ll design, develop, and maintain scalable, secure, and high-performing backend systems that power our innovative products. You’ll collaborate with a talented team to create solutions that drive financial inclusion and transform the way people manage their money. If you’re excited to solve complex challenges and make a meaningful impact in a fast-growing company, we’d love to hear from you!
What you’ll be doing
- The work will focus on greenfield development and improvement of existing systems
- Projects will include building REST APIs, engineering microservices and evolving a number of systems that our business depends on (e.g. card payments, treasury management, transactions booking, crypto liquidity)
- Our technology stack is based predominantly on Java 21 on the backend with Postgres database
- We rely on Spring Boot for quick and quality delivery
- We have a pragmatic approach to develop our business logic, focusing on clean code, with emphasis on maintainability and fast turnaround with TDD, DDD and continuous integration & delivery
What you’ll need
- Minimum 5+ years of experience in Backend development, with fluency in Java
- Quick learner with an ambitious and results driven personality, with excellent communication skills (english fluency, verbal and written)
- Track record of building complex products that millions of people use in hyper-growth startups
- Willingness to work from the London office at least 1 day per week
Benefits
- Competitive salary
- Sign-on stock options bonus, so you become part of the success of the company
- Discretionary performance bonus (stock options)
- Paid annual leave
- Own the development process that will face on the customer’s impact
- Latest technology to work with
- Strong team that will help you improve your skills
#J-18808-Ljbffr
Tech Lead Software Engineer employer: Borderless Capital
Contact Detail:
Borderless Capital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Tech Lead Software Engineer
✨Tip Number 1
Familiarize yourself with our technology stack, especially Java 21 and Spring Boot. Being well-versed in these technologies will not only help you during the interview but also demonstrate your commitment to understanding our development environment.
✨Tip Number 2
Showcase your experience with building REST APIs and microservices in your discussions. Highlight specific projects where you've successfully implemented these systems, as this aligns closely with what we are looking for in a Tech Lead Software Engineer.
✨Tip Number 3
Prepare to discuss your approach to clean code and maintainability. We value a pragmatic approach to development, so sharing your experiences with TDD, DDD, and CI/CD practices will resonate well with us.
✨Tip Number 4
Emphasize your ability to work collaboratively in a team setting. Since you'll be part of a talented group, demonstrating your communication skills and how you've contributed to team success in previous roles will make a strong impression.
We think you need these skills to ace Tech Lead Software Engineer
Some tips for your application 🫡
Understand the Company Vision: Familiarize yourself with the company's vision of creating a global financial system without hidden fees. This understanding will help you align your application with their goals and demonstrate your passion for financial inclusion.
Highlight Relevant Experience: Make sure to emphasize your 5+ years of backend development experience, particularly with Java. Provide specific examples of complex products you've built and how they impacted users, showcasing your ability to contribute to their mission.
Showcase Your Technical Skills: Detail your proficiency in technologies mentioned in the job description, such as Spring Boot and Postgres. Discuss your experience with TDD, DDD, and continuous integration & delivery to illustrate your technical capabilities.
Craft a Compelling Cover Letter: Write a cover letter that not only outlines your qualifications but also expresses your enthusiasm for solving complex challenges in a fast-growing company. Mention your willingness to work from the London office and your commitment to the company's values.
How to prepare for a job interview at Borderless Capital
✨Showcase Your Technical Expertise
Be prepared to discuss your experience with Java, Spring Boot, and Postgres in detail. Highlight specific projects where you built REST APIs or microservices, and be ready to explain the challenges you faced and how you overcame them.
✨Demonstrate Problem-Solving Skills
Expect to tackle some technical challenges during the interview. Practice coding problems related to backend development and be ready to think aloud as you work through solutions. This will showcase your analytical skills and approach to problem-solving.
✨Communicate Effectively
Since excellent communication skills are a must, practice articulating your thoughts clearly and concisely. Be prepared to explain complex technical concepts in simple terms, as this will demonstrate your ability to collaborate with non-technical team members.
✨Align with Company Values
Research the company's vision of financial freedom and inclusion. Be ready to discuss how your personal values align with theirs and how you can contribute to their mission of transforming the financial system for users.